The Hopkinsville (Kentucky) Goblins

The Kelly-Hopkinsville Goblin Encounter of August 21, 1955, involved multiple witnesses, including the Sutton family, who described bizarre humanoid creatures following a UFO sighting. Despite extensive investigation and lack of physical evidence, the witnesses’ consistent accounts lend credibility to the incident, marking it as a significant event in UFO history.

The 2007 Ohare UFO Sighting: That’s no plane.

On November 7, 2007, United Airlines personnel at Chicago’s O’Hare Airport reported a large grey UFO hovering near Gate 17. Witnesses described the object as saucer-shaped, measuring 24 feet in diameter. Despite concerns for aviation safety, the FAA dismissed the sighting as a weather phenomenon, prompting further investigations and reports.

Pentagon Releases Preliminary UFO Report

The Pentagon’s UFO-UAP report, prompted by whistleblowers, analyzes 144 incidents of Unidentified Aerial Phenomenon between 2004 and 2021. While only one object was identified, 80 showed multiple sensor registrations, suggesting validity. The report indicates potential threats to aviators and emphasizes the need for further data collection and reporting standards.
